Who is Daniel Kaluuya?
Daniel Kaluuya, born on February 24, 1989, is a prominent British actor who has made an indelible mark on the global entertainment industry. Known for his exceptional talent, he has captivated audiences with his compelling performances and garnered critical acclaim for his contributions to film and television.
Kaluuya's journey to stardom began in London, where he was born to Ugandan parents. He honed his acting skills at the Anna Scher Theatre School and the Identity School of Acting, laying the foundation for his future success. His breakthrough came with his role in the groundbreaking British television series "Skins," where he portrayed the character Posh Kenneth. This early exposure to the industry allowed him to showcase his versatility and charisma.
However, it was his role as Chris Washington in Jordan Peele's thought-provoking horror film "Get Out" (2017) that catapulted him to international acclaim. The film explored themes of race and social dynamics, and Kaluuya's performance was pivotal in conveying the film's underlying messages. His portrayal earned him an Academy Award nomination for Best Actor, solidifying his status as a talent to watch.
Following this success, Kaluuya continued to impress with roles in films like "Black Panther" (2018), where he played the character W'Kabi, and "Queen & Slim" (2019), where he portrayed Slim. His ability to inhabit complex characters and infuse them with depth and authenticity has made him a sought-after actor in Hollywood.

Daniel Kaluuya Career
Daniel Kaluuya is a highly acclaimed British actor and writer with an impressive list of awards, including an Academy Award, two BAFTA Awards, and a Golden Globe Award.
He gained widespread recognition for his standout performances in movies such as "Get Out" (2017), "Black Panther" (2018), and "Judas and the Black Messiah" (2021).
Kaluuya's career in the entertainment industry began when he was a teenager, initially involved in improvisational theater.
His breakthrough came with the teen TV drama "Skins" in 2007, where he played a minor role and also contributed as a writer.
In 2008, he made his professional theater debut in "Oxford Street," which marked the start of his successful journey in the theater world.
Over the years, he showcased his acting prowess in various plays, including "Sucker Punch," "A Season in the Congo," and "Blue/Orange."
Born in London to Ugandan parents, Kaluuya's upbringing on a council estate in Camden has been a significant part of his life story, reflecting the diverse and dynamic backdrop from which he emerged as a remarkable talent in the entertainment industry.
